Transaction 193e355661278927e7fd29e8485d15090a618f130e950e8aa83f36e8989c78bf

1 Input
2 Outputs
  • 193e355661278927e7fd29e8485d15090a618f130e950e8aa83f36e8989c78bf:0
  • value  316918
    address  3DGHwJQZk4CSBzaoGaboTXzNvFowYyjwkh
  • 193e355661278927e7fd29e8485d15090a618f130e950e8aa83f36e8989c78bf:1
  • value  44696300
    address  33AHTn5rwfPPVJZFvW7AAG845q4bnP75Bi